I've got both leather and silicone cases. The silicone cases I"ve owned have never gotten loose or peel off. It's high quality. I found the silicone cases better if you're active and carry your phone around when running or working out because it doesn't absorb sweat ... and the leather does. But I like the look of the leather better.

The silicone does attract lint, but it's easily removed. I just blow on it and it's all gone. Since getting the 6S, I've only been using the silicone case.

I think saddle brown and midnight blue would both look really nice on the silver/white iphone. Go to the store if you're not sure. They usually have samples sitting out for you to try on your phone.
